Remediation is the initial phase focused on containment, cleaning of soot and smoke, and odor removal. It makes the environment safe. Restoration is the rebuilding and repair of damaged structures and finishes. We complete both for your Seattle property.

Typically, homeowners insurance policies cover fire and smoke damage. It is important to review your specific policy details. We can assist with the claims process to make your restoration in Spokane smoother.
